This product is ultra cool!
The basic mechanics are as such:
As a crime lord, your need to control a territory and a criminal organization to control that territory. There is a certain minimum of city blocks for a territory and a certain minimum of thugs/beggars/conmen (called "coves") needed to control that territory at efficient levels (having more or less affects the efficiency of your control).
Each month you determine the income and expenses of the organization, random events may or not happen to your organization, and your organization does the following:
(1) Your coves do crimes (low-level crimes outside of your day-to-day guidance);
(2) You guide your higher-authority rogues (your captains) to do specific crimes, with our without coves assigned to help them;
(3) And you roleplay your character in classic D&D fashion - - either doing classic adventuring to bring in more money for the organization, or in response to events and conditions affecting your orgainzation.
Crime Pays sets up a vibrant structure for running a criminal organization, with a lot of player input while keeping the mechanics relatively simple.
It also gives a wealth or roleplaying opportunities. For those who have shunned 4E because they feel it is roleplaying light, this product plunges 4E characters into roleplaying like a corndog into oil at a county fair (or a screw into the bay while wearing concrete boots).
Oh, and like all Goodman Games products, the layout, graphics, etc are aces.
